TICKET: Proctoring queue stalls after 200 sessions

Vexling Exams proctor queue stops assigning reviewers once the backlog passes ~200 active sessions. Workers idle; no errors logged. Restarting the dispatcher clears it temporarily. Affects the Thornquay region only. Support: advise institutions to stagger exam starts until the fix ships. Repro confirmed on the build identified by the token below.

build token for tajeg-bajep: htk14_409ba9df6b8acb

Subject: EXIF scrub cut-over complete

Hi — quick recap for the review. We finished moving Pixgrove's upload path to the new ScrubDeck pipeline last night. All inbound images now have GPS and serial tags stripped before hitting storage; the old post-hoc scrubber is decommissioned. Rollback stayed unused. One surprise: HEIC files needed a separate parser, handled by the Marrow team. The pipeline now runs with the following configuration.

service settings:
ralael:
  pin: 7453
  tenant: zorath
  seal: seal_087806e4
  metrics_host: metrics.ralael.paliqworks.example
  standby_team: fraath
  escalation: praok-istiel
  nonce: 10e083

Memo to Sales Leads — Marketing Budget Cut

Short version: the Brightline campaign budget drops 15% next quarter. Trade shows survive; print ads mostly don't. Lean on referral incentives and the Kestrel webinar series instead. Ms. Vann will share revised targets next week — nothing here changes your quotas yet. The confidential planning note sits right below.

confidential, kahog-bawif: The northern region missed its Pramir quota by 20.0 percent last quarter. Casaxek Freight plans to lower the Fraion list price by 41.5 percent in December. The finance team signed off on a budget of $236.4 million for Project Druius. The renewal with Fenysix Partners closes at $91.3 million a year, 2.1 percent below the last contract.

The renegotiation of the Ashgrove Park lease concluded this quarter. Headline rent reduced 12% in exchange for a three-year extension and revised service-charge terms. Fit-out contributions from the landlord offset relocation contingency, which has been released back to the general reserve. Annualised savings of roughly 310k are reflected in the updated forecast. Department allocations will be adjusted from the next cycle. The strategic context behind accepting the extension is set out in the confidential note below.

management briefing: Headcount on the Belix team goes from 60 to 93 by the end of November. Gross margin on Belix came in at 23 percent against a plan of 47 percent.